Andalusian music: Algeria

A radio program broadcasted on Radio Tel Aviv and hosted by Sabine Amsellem

MUSIQUES ANDALOUSES – December 24, 2015 and January 14, 2016, Radio TAF (102 FM)


Sabine Amsellem brings you a time to Algeria.
Through these two radio programs of Andalusian music, you will hear classical arab-andalusian music, as well as poetic haouzi or the more popular style chaâbi.

Sabine Amsellem taught piano as well as music theory and culture at the Paris Conservatory. She then settled in Israel where she became producer of the radio programs “Andalusian Music” and “Music Forever” on Radio TAF in Tel Aviv.
